ЗАО «ЗЭО»
Техническая поддержка пользователей => Тион-Про28, Орион28 => Тема начата: Александр Глухов от 19 Ноября, 2014, 15:14:20
-
Здравствуйте. У меня следующий вопрос. Но сначала объясню ситуацию. Есть Тион, есть 3G роутер (например Huawei B970b), есть симка с интернетом. Роутер настроен, к нему подключены через Ethernet Тион и некий ПК(для проверки). ПК и Тион друг друга пингуют, роутер пингуется, с ПК в инет выход есть, с Тиона пингуются внешние адреса, все работает. Но чтобы зайти через vnc viewer, как минимум нужен внешний ip (симка даёт только серый айпишник, на который нельзя зайти из вне). Знаю, что у операторов есть такие услуги, как внешний ip. Но я так понимаю, там платный трафик, так что это остаётся на крайний случай (попутно спрошу, хотя понимаю глупость вопроса, сколько ориентировочно-приблизительно может набежать трафика, если в течении часа ковырять Тион через VNC?)
И хочу спросить, возможно ли как то организовать доступ имея серый ip, может каким то образом организовать VPN? Есть ли на Тионе какие то аналоги, например Hamachi? В данный момент я не имею представления, как это можно сделать.
-
> Hamachi
openvpn?
-
Можно для vnc вместо vpn пробросить порт по ssh.
-
Можно подробнее об ssh? То есть с Тиона нужно пробрасывать порт на внешний ip?
-
Если с Тиона выполнить:
autossh -l user -R site:3695:localhost:22 user@site -N
То на компьютере site от пользователя user можно будет зайти на Тион по:
ssh -p 3695 localhost
-
autossh: command not found
как называется необходимый пакет?
или можно и обычным? Просто до понедельника уже не будет возможности проверить
-
Можно и ssh, autossh из autossh.
-
ssh: Exited: Error connecting: Connection timed out
Похоже в настройках проблема. Тион соединен с модемом 3G. А компьютер с которым будет устанавливаться подключение соединен с маршрутизатором.
ssh -l user -R site1:port:localhost:22 user@site2 -N
site1,site2 - ip маршрутизатора
port - порт подключения
user - пользователь на маршрутизаторе
Также пробовал на site1 ставить ip ПК за маршрутизатором, и в user пользователя ПК. Результат не меняется. В чем может быть причина? Маршрутизатор? Можно как то узнать где стопорится команда?
-
> ssh: Exited: Error connecting: Connection timed out
На маршрутизаторе и ПК за маршрутизатором нет ssh.
-
т.е. на маршрутизаторе и ПК нужны ssh сервера?
И какой из вариантов верный? user - учетка на ПК или маршрутизаторе?
-
Там куда соединяетесь (site2) нужен работающий ssh сервер и user -- логин для него.
-
Что-то вроде этого?
ssh -l user -R 192.168.x.x:22:localhost:22 user@внешний_ip -N
Tion - - - - - - интернет - - - - - - - - - Маршрутизатор -----------локальная_сеть------------- ПК
внешний_ip 192.168.x.x:22